How much do associate integration eng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 16, 2026, the average yearly pay for associate integration engineer in Evanston, IL is $79,302.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$62,900.00 and $91,200.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Associate Integration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Associate Integration Engineer, you need strong analytical skills, a solid understanding of integration concepts, and a relevant degree in computer science or engineering. Familiarity with integration platforms (such as MuleSoft or Dell Boomi), API protocols, and basic coding languages like Java or Python is commonly required. Excellent problem-solving abilities, teamwork, and clear communication help you stand out in this role. These skills ensure seamless system connectivity and effective collaboration, which are critical for delivering reliable integration solutions.

What are some common challenges Associate Integration Engineers face when working on cross-departmental projects?

Associate Integration Engineers often collaborate with multiple teams, such as software developers, business analysts, and IT support, to ensure systems communicate effectively. A common challenge in these projects is aligning differing priorities and technical requirements across departments, which can sometimes result in miscommunication or delays. Success in the role often involves proactive communication, a solid understanding of integration tools, and flexibility to adapt to evolving project needs. Building strong relationships and maintaining thorough documentation can help mitigate these challenges and ensure smooth project delivery.

What are Associate Integration Engineers?

Associate Integration Engineers are entry-level professionals who help integrate software systems, applications, and data across different platforms within an organization. They work under the guidance of senior engineers to design, develop, test, and implement integration solutions, ensuring that various systems can communicate and share information efficiently. Their responsibilities often include writing code, troubleshooting integration issues, and maintaining documentation. This role is ideal for individuals starting their careers in IT or software engineering who are interested in system interoperability and automation.

What is the difference between Associate Integration Engineer vs Integration Specialist?

AspectAssociate Integration EngineerIntegration Specialist
Required CredentialsBachelor's in Computer Science or related field, certifications like Cisco or MuleSoft often preferredBachelor's degree, certifications in specific integration platforms (e.g., MuleSoft, Dell Boomi)
Work EnvironmentCollaborates with development teams, supports integration projects, often in IT or software companiesFocuses on designing, implementing, and maintaining system integrations, typically in enterprise settings
Employer & Industry UsageUsed by tech companies, consulting firms, and large enterprisesCommon in IT services, software vendors, and large organizations requiring system integrations

While both roles involve system integrations, the Associate Integration Engineer typically supports and assists in integration projects under supervision, whereas the Integration Specialist leads the design and implementation of integrations independently. The roles often overlap in skills and certifications but differ in responsibility level and scope.

Are integration engineers in demand?

Integration engineers are in high demand across various industries due to the increasing need for connecting complex systems and applications. They often require skills in APIs, scripting, and tools like MuleSoft or Dell Boomi, and job growth is driven by digital transformation initiatives in organizations.

RS&H is seeking a Highway Engineering Associate II to join our Transportation Practice in our St. Charles, IL, or Chicago, IL office!

Job Summary:

The Highway Engineering Associate II will be responsible for roadway/highway analysis and design, plans production, specifications, reports, and estimates efforts on conventional and design-build projects. Additional responsibilities include monitoring labor budgets and schedules for assigned tasks/projects; coordinating with discipline key task leaders and staff to ensure ongoing communications; meeting project deliverable schedules and budgets for assigned projects; and supporting marketing and business development initiatives.

Essential Functions: 

  • Performs moderate engineering tasks, including utilizing production software and developing impact studies, cost analyses, and design requirements.
  • Leads data collection efforts.
  • Prepares portions of project documents utilizing advanced software and technology. Edits specifications and discipline reports. Prepare drawings, visual aids, and presentations.
  • Performs as-needed field reviews and observations of ongoing construction projects to gain increased understanding of construction practices and design applications.
  • Performs research and investigations to support development of proposed engineering applications.
  • Remains knowledgeable of all applicable federal, state, and local codes, criteria, regulations, and ordinances that are pertinent to respective discipline.
  • Performs all other duties as assigned and within scope of practice.

Minimum Qualifications: 

  • Bachelor's degree from an accredited program or equivalent combination of education and experience.
  • Minimum of 3 years relevant experience.
  • Proficient in production software and construction document production.
  • Must possess strong oral and written communications skills.
  • Must have the ability to effectively interact with and build strong relationships with clients, customers, contractors, and other key stakeholders.

Preferred Qualifications: 

  • EI strongly preferred.
  • Experience working with Microstation, InRoads, OpenRoads, Bluebeam REVU.
